Kniphofia Strawberries and Cream
Plants of upland areas in tropical and southern Africa where they inhabit the moist places in rough grassland. Adding some excitement, height and colour in the late summer the Knifophia family especially suit those who garden on soils that dry out in summer - they are very drought tolerant plants and love the sun! Strawberries and Cream flower in July and August at about 2-2' 6" tall, the older flowers at the bottom of the spike a creamy colour, those above a pretty coral pink hue. Planting instructions
Good drainage needed, they dislike waterlogging. Best in fairly full sun and in warmer soils. Plant them in good conditions, water as necessary to establish them in the late spring and early summer, remember some slug pellets around the area 'in case' and wait for the summer flourish. If you are planting more than one plant them about 14" apart, and if different varieties a little further away from one another.
